Free Event Offers Opportunity to Learn About Online Public School

Looking for a school environment with fewer distractions, greater flexibility, more one-on-one time, and a personalized learning pace?

Community activities and field trips are just a part of what you'll find when you attend online public school at Minnesota Connections Academy. Learn more by attending a free Information Session in Eden Prairie on Monday, July 17, from 6:30-8pm, at the Courtyard Minneapolis Eden Prairie, 11391 Viking Dr.

Enrollment for Minnesota Connections Academy's 2017-18 school year is underway and families interested in learning about the tuition-free, K-12 online program and its individualized approach to education are encouraged to attend the event. Meet with faculty, hear how the program works, explore its curriculum, and learn how to enroll. Other topics include: How teachers interact with students in a virtual environment, personalized learning opportunities, college preparation, community experiences and socialization, the role of the parent or other Learning Coach, and the use of technology. Minnesota Connections Academy is a state-approved program of the Minnesota Transitions School, an authorized Minnesota charter school. More than 2,000 students across the state are currently served by the school's 80 full-time faculty members, which includes state-certified teachers, school guidance counselors, special education professionals, and administrative staff.
